Metal powder producer Sandvik AB, headquartered in Stockholm, Sweden, has announced that KBM Advanced Materials, LLC, based in Fairfield, Ohio, USA, will distribute its range of metal powders for Additive Manufacturing across the USA.

KBM, established in 2021, provides a unique supply network in the United States that helps bridge the gap between a dispersed customer base and metal powder producers. The collaboration will increase the availability of Sandvik’s Osprey metal powders in the region.

“We are thrilled to offer our customers in the United States easy access to our market-leading range of Osprey metal powders,” stated Andrew Coleman, Head of metal powder and Additive Manufacturing at Sandvik. “We are seeing increasing demand for our high-quality powders and have listened to our customers’ needs for a US-based stock with short delivery times. We are very proud to offer a customer-centric business solution that will enable them to access high-quality alloys fast, without compromising on quality.”

In April 2023, Sandvik announced the launch of its e-commerce platform, Osprey Online, designed to offer the European market a range of metal AM powders directly from stock. The partnership with KBM is expected to bring the same quick access to its Osprey metal powders in the US.

Luke Harris, Sales Director for metal powder business at Sandvik, added, “We often say ‘The Right Partner is Everything’, and that is certainly as true for us as it is for our end users. KBM shares Sandvik’s focus on creating value for our customers and we feel very optimistic having entered this partnership to provide the US market premium metal powders quickly and efficiently. Our wide range of Osprey metal powders is well-known and trusted across several demanding industries, thanks to our long-standing experience, unique level of traceability, and overall quality. I’m convinced our metal powder offering in combination with KBM’s attractive platform will prove beneficial to our US customers.”

KBM offers a wide range of ready-to-order metal powders to customers in the metal AM and Metal Injection Moulding (MIM) sectors through its online shop system.

“KBM is excited to partner with Sandvik to increase accessibility of Osprey metal powders in the United States,” stated Kevin Kemper, KBM CEO. “On-demand availability of products drives growth in the metal powder industry, and our e-commerce solution features an easy-to-use interface, secure online transactions, detailed product information, pricing transparency, and the ability to ship products within a day of purchase. Our customers will embrace the addition of Sandvik’s quality products to the KBM marketplace increasing demand for Osprey metal powders.”
